. It is roughly 15 kilometers from Jorm, on the Kokcha River. Baharak Girls' School was opened on December 17, 2006, by Munshi Abdul Majid the Governor of Badakhshan Province, it serves about 3,000 girls who attend in three separate shifts during the day.
